Recap: Canyon Ridge Riverhawks vs. Ridgevue Warhawks
The Canyon Ridge Riverhawks won against the Ridgevue Warhawks on Thursday with 61 points and they decided to stick to that point total again on Saturday. Canyon Ridge came out on top against Ridgevue by a score of 61-53. Winning may never get old, but Canyon Ridge sure is getting used to it with their third in a row.
Despite the loss, Ridgevue had strong showings from Tucker Tiddens, who scored 20 points, and Javonte Boles, who scored 16 points. The matchup was Tiddens' fourth in a row with at least ten points. Keegan Randall was another key contributor, scoring six points.
Canyon Ridge is on a roll lately: they've won seven of their last eight matches, which provided a nice bump to their 9-4 record this season. As for Ridgevue, this is the second loss in a row for them and nudges their season record down to 5-5.
